Output 15413714a2ac21f63e030328c37f33f7876b05ef2e8d16972e212e40671ab502:64

value
694469
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b6fe42d52b0f6518e8b8f27405973f8bd5832b9 OP_EQUAL
address
3P9tky9Y6jbzMLQD8LuhsbeLrjFSqV641N
transaction
15413714a2ac21f63e030328c37f33f7876b05ef2e8d16972e212e40671ab502
spent
true